Understanding Shapewear Compression Levels: Industry Standards Explained

When sourcing or manufacturing shapewear for the global B2B market, understanding compression level configurations is fundamental to meeting buyer expectations. The industry standard categorizes shapewear into three primary control levels: Light Compression, Medium Compression, and Firm Compression. Each serves distinct use cases, wearing durations, and target customer segments.

Industry Standard Classification: Most major shapewear brands (Skims, Spanx, Honeylove, Shapermint) use a 3-4 tier compression system: Light/Everyday, Medium/Moderate, Firm/Strong, with some offering Extra Firm for specialized occasions [5].

Light Compression: All-Day Comfort for Everyday Wear

Light compression shapewear is engineered for extended wear—typically 8 to 12 hours per day. This configuration prioritizes comfort while providing gentle smoothing and minimal shaping. It's the entry-level option for first-time shapewear buyers and those with sensory sensitivities.

Key Characteristics:

  • Wearing Duration: 8-12 hours (full workday compatible)
  • Target Use Case: Daily office wear, casual outings, under loose-fitting clothing
  • Shaping Effect: Gentle smoothing, minor tummy control, reduces chafing
  • Fabric Construction: Typically single-layer compression fabric without boning or rigid panels
  • Price Positioning: Entry to mid-range, appealing to price-sensitive buyers

Market Position: Light compression represents the largest addressable market segment due to its wearability. According to Compression Guru, light compression is recommended for buyers who want "all-day wear" without the restrictive feeling of higher compression levels [1]. Brands like Shapermint have built their core product line around light-to-medium compression, positioning themselves as the "comfortable shapewear" alternative to traditional firm-control garments.

Limitations to Communicate to Buyers: Light compression will not provide dramatic waist reduction or significant tummy flattening. Buyers expecting Spanx-level sculpting may be disappointed. Medium Compression: The Balanced Choice for Versatile Use

Medium compression occupies the middle ground—offering noticeable shaping while maintaining reasonable comfort for extended wear. This is often considered the "sweet spot" for many buyers, which is why it's the most commonly stocked configuration by retailers.

Key Characteristics:

  • Wearing Duration: 6-10 hours (full day with breaks recommended)
  • Target Use Case: Office wear, dinner dates, fitted dresses, semi-formal events
  • Shaping Effect: Moderate tummy control, visible waist definition, smooths love handles
  • Fabric Construction: Multi-layer compression, may include light boning or reinforced panels
  • Price Positioning: Mid-range, balancing quality and affordability

Market Position: Medium compression is the workhorse of the shapewear category. Wirecutter's 2026 testing identified the Spanx OnCore line as a top medium-compression pick, describing it as "firm-yet-flexible"—providing noticeable shaping without the rigidity of firm-control garments [2]. This configuration appeals to the broadest buyer demographic, from young professionals to mature customers seeking everyday shaping.

Potential Concerns: Some buyers may find medium compression too restrictive for truly all-day wear, especially in hot climates. Sellers should provide clear sizing guidance and recommend buyers choose their true size rather than sizing down—a common mistake that leads to returns and negative reviews [4].

Firm Compression: Maximum Shaping for Special Occasions

Firm compression delivers the most dramatic shaping effect but comes with significant wearability trade-offs. This configuration is designed for short-term use during special events, not daily wear.

Key Characteristics:

  • Wearing Duration: 4-6 hours maximum (special occasions only)
  • Target Use Case: Weddings, red carpet events, photo shoots, formal galas
  • Shaping Effect: Dramatic waist cinching, significant tummy flattening, full torso sculpting
  • Fabric Construction: Multi-layer high-compression fabric, structured boning, reinforced panels, often includes hook-and-eye closures
  • Price Positioning: Premium to luxury, justified by complex construction

Market Position: Firm compression serves a niche but high-value segment. Forbes' 2026 shapewear testing noted that brands like Skims offer "strong" and "extra strong" compression tiers beyond standard firm control, catering to buyers seeking maximum transformation [3]. Honeylove's SuperPower short—with its signature boned structure—exemplifies the firm-compression category, providing "strong sculpting" that Wirecutter testers noted requires adjustment time [2].

Critical Warnings for Sellers:

Firm compression garments carry higher return risks if buyers don't understand the wear time limitations. InStyle's expert stylist Gena Lisa explicitly warns: "Don't size down thinking you'll get more control—that just makes it uncomfortable and creates bulges" [5]. Sellers on Alibaba.com should include clear wearing time recommendations (4-6 hours max) in product descriptions to manage buyer expectations and reduce disputes.

Top Buyer Concerns by Compression Level:

Light Compression Feedback:

Buyers appreciate light compression for sensory comfort and all-day wearability, but some express disappointment when expecting dramatic shaping. The key is setting accurate expectations in product descriptions [7].

Medium Compression Feedback:

Medium compression receives the most balanced reviews—buyers report noticeable shaping without excessive discomfort. Rolling down is the most common complaint, particularly for high-waisted shorts and bodysuits [8].

Firm Compression Feedback:

Firm compression buyers acknowledge the dramatic shaping effect but frequently mention discomfort after 3-4 hours. Medical users (POTS patients) report therapeutic benefits but emphasize the need for limited wear time [9].

Common Pain Points Across All Levels:

  • Rolling down: The #1 complaint across all compression levels, especially for shorts and high-waisted styles
  • Sizing confusion: Buyers frequently size down expecting more control, leading to discomfort and returns
  • Heat/breathability: Especially problematic in tropical climates (Southeast Asia, Middle East, Latin America)
  • Durability concerns: Compression fabric loses elasticity after 30-50 washes
  • Visibility under clothing: Some firm-compression garments create visible lines under thin fabrics

How to Present Compression Levels on Your Alibaba.com Product Listings

Clear, accurate product descriptions are critical for reducing returns and building buyer trust on Alibaba.com. Here's how to effectively communicate compression levels to international B2B buyers:

1. Use Standardized Terminology:

Stick to industry-standard terms (Light/Medium/Firm or Everyday/Moderate/Firm Control) rather than invented marketing language. International buyers recognize these terms from major brands like Skims, Spanx, and Honeylove. Consistency reduces confusion and improves search visibility on Alibaba.com.

2. Include Wearing Time Recommendations:

Explicitly state recommended wearing duration in your product specifications:

  • Light: "Designed for all-day wear (8-12 hours)"
  • Medium: "Comfortable for extended wear (6-10 hours)"
  • Firm: "Special occasion wear (4-6 hours maximum)"

This transparency reduces post-purchase disputes and demonstrates your expertise as a supplier [1][3][6].

3. Provide Detailed Size Charts with Compression Notes:

Include a prominent warning: "Choose your true size—do not size down for extra control." This guidance, echoed by stylists in Forbes and InStyle, prevents the most common cause of shapewear returns [4][5]. Consider adding a "compression feel" indicator (e.g., 1-5 scale) to help buyers visualize the pressure level.

4. Highlight Use Case Scenarios:

Help buyers visualize when to wear each compression level:

  • Light: "Perfect for office wear, running errands, everyday comfort"
  • Medium: "Ideal for dinner dates, fitted dresses, work presentations"
  • Firm: "Best for weddings, galas, photo shoots, special celebrations"

Scenario-based descriptions help buyers self-select the right configuration, reducing mismatched expectations.
